Find the function h(x) = f(x) + g(x) if f(x) = 4^x + 2 and g(x) = x - 4.

h( x) = 4 x + 1 -2
h( x) = 4 x + x + 6
h( x) = 4 x - 4
h( x) = 4 x + x - 2

Answer:

h( x) = 4^x + x - 2

Step-by-step explanation:

h(x)=f(x)+g(x)=4^x+2+x-4=4^x+x-2
